Short answer
Digital billboards are characterized by pixel pitch (1.2 mm to 20 mm), resolution (672x336 to 1920x1080+), brightness (500 to 12,000 nits), refresh rates up to 7,680 Hz, IP65 weather protection, and remote connectivity via Ethernet or cellular. Each specification affects visibility, cost, and content quality.
Resolution and pixel pitch
Resolution is the number of pixels horizontally and vertically on a display. Highway and outdoor billboards commonly use 672x336 pixels, optimized for viewing distances exceeding 300 feet. Large urban and Times Square installations reach up to 1920x1080 pixels for pedestrian viewing distances of 10 to 50 feet.
Pixel pitch is the center-to-center distance between adjacent LED pixels, measured in millimeters. It controls image sharpness, appropriate viewing distance, and cost.
- Highway billboards: 16 mm to 20 mm, suited for long-distance viewing at 150 feet or more
- Urban and street-level displays: 6 mm to 8 mm, suited for pedestrian environments
- Ultra-fine indoor pitches: 1.2 mm to 2.5 mm, for very close viewing in retail settings
Tighter pixel pitch means more LEDs per square foot, raising hardware and installation costs. Approximate price ranges run from $600 to $1,200 per square foot for wider outdoor pitches, and $1,800 to $3,500 or more per square foot for ultra-fine indoor configurations. Choosing a pixel pitch that matches the expected viewing distance keeps costs reasonable without sacrificing visibility.
Advertisers preparing creative files should match the display's native pixel dimensions, commonly supplied as JPEG or PNG. Operators typically provide specification sheets with exact pixel dimensions and file requirements.
Brightness and refresh rate
Brightness is measured in nits (candelas per square meter). Outdoor billboards typically require 2,500 to 5,000 nits for legibility in direct sunlight, with some specialized displays reaching up to 12,000 nits. Indoor displays operate at 500 to 700 nits, while semi-outdoor high-brightness window installations may use 2,500 to 4,000 nits.
Automatic brightness control using ambient light sensors is common practice. Sensors dim the display at night or in low-light conditions, reducing glare, lowering power consumption, and extending LED lifespan. Running displays at sustained peak brightness can accelerate LED aging and cause color shifts. Manufacturers typically design for lifespans of around 100,000 to 120,000 hours when brightness is managed appropriately.
Refresh rate, measured in hertz, indicates how many times per second the display updates its image. For LED billboards the internal refresh rate is often above 1,000 Hz and can reach 7,680 Hz in high-end systems. Higher refresh rates reduce flicker, improve the smoothness of video content, and prevent visual artifacts when the display is photographed or filmed. Static images tolerate lower refresh rates; video and animation benefit noticeably from higher rates.
Power consumption, weather protection, and lifespan
A standard 14-foot by 48-foot LED billboard typically consumes 700 to 1,200 kWh per month, which translates to roughly $100 to $250 per month depending on local electricity rates and brightness settings. Power use scales with screen size, pixel pitch, content brightness, and ambient temperature. Strategies to reduce consumption include selecting a wider pixel pitch appropriate to the viewing distance, using ambient light sensors to dim the display, and optimizing creative content to avoid unnecessary full-white or full-bright scenes.
For outdoor durability, an IP65 rating or higher is standard. IP65 indicates full dust protection and resistance to low-pressure water jets. Quality LED billboards are generally rated to operate reliably across a temperature range of approximately -30 degrees Celsius to 50 degrees Celsius. In particularly harsh environments, protective hoods, louvers, or shelter structures may supplement the cabinet's built-in sealing.
High-quality LED billboards typically last 8 to 12 years with proper maintenance, including cleaning, module replacement, and cabinet sealing. Billboards near public roads must also comply with local sign codes and FCC regulations covering interference, brightness limits, and placement.
Connectivity and content management
Remote content management requires reliable connectivity. Common options include wired Ethernet (RJ-45), cellular links, and microwave connections where wired infrastructure is not practical. Some legacy or specialized systems include RS-232 ports. A content management system (CMS) accessed over these connections handles remote updates, scheduling, and monitoring.
Commercial-grade media players or System on Chip devices capable of continuous 24-hour-a-day operation decode and deliver video reliably at 30 to 60 frames per second. Advanced control features include time-based scheduling, weather-triggered or data-triggered content swaps, QR code integration, motion sensing, and live data feeds.
| Parameter | Typical range |
|---|---|
| Resolution | 672x336 to 1920x1080+ |
| Pixel pitch | 1.2 mm (indoor) to 20 mm (highway) |
| Brightness | 500 nits (indoor) to 12,000 nits (outdoor) |
| Refresh rate | 1,000 to 7,680 Hz |
| Power consumption | 700 to 1,200 kWh/month (typical 14x48 ft unit) |
| IP rating | IP65 or greater for outdoor use |
| Connectivity | Ethernet, cellular, RS-232 |
